Bill G.
Jul 2011
1.0
$618
I called All Star Plumbing when my water heater failed to work. They promptly sent out a technician who looked at the unit and said " wow I haven't seen one like this before!". After taking cell phone photos and contacting his office he was directed to leave and another "qualified" technician was sent to our home. He determined that the unit had several faulty parts and that they would need to be ordered, and that he would return in several days.

Three days later (weekend with no hot water) the technician returned and installed the new parts. The heater still did not work and a fourth technician was dispatched to check the work of the previous technician. The fourth technician looked over the water heater and informed me that we needed to replace it with a new one, and he could arrange for the exchange immediately.

At that point I became suspicious and said I would need to think it over before ordering a new heater. I then contacted the manufacturer and was referred to a qualified technician located in Rocklin. He arrived shortly after I called him, and after examining the water heater found a bird nest lodged in the air intake tube. He removed the nest and attempted to start the water heater. It still did not work. He then inspected the new parts installed by All Star Plumbing he found two ground wires were left disconnected. The old parts were then properly reinstalled and the unit fired up immediately and has worked without a problem since.
I contacted the owner of All Star and informed him what had occurred and he laughed and said "I'll need to talk to those guys, this is too much!" He also asked if I would return the new parts to him so he could get a credit from the manufacturer. I said I would keep them as a back up once I confirmed they were the correct parts for my unit. In the meantime All Star billed me $400 for labor and $218 for parts. None of which I authorized!!

Moral of this story.... DON'T USE ALL STAR PLUMBING...FIND A QUALIFIED TECHNICIAN AND KEEP AND EYE OUT FOR BIRD NESTS
